A civil complaint is not the same as a lawsuit, but it is the initial step in starting one. The complaint is the document that formally sets the legal process in motion by outlining the plaintiff's claims against the defendant. After the complaint is filed, the lawsuit progresses through various stages, including responses and potential resolutions. Civil disputes typically fall into three categories: contract disputes, tort claims, and property disputes. Contract disputes arise when one party fails to uphold their end of an agreement. Tort claims involve wrongful acts that cause harm to another person, while property disputes pertain to issues surrounding ownership rights. A complaint in a civil case is a formal document that a plaintiff files to initiate a lawsuit. It outlines the plaintiff's allegations, the legal basis for the claims, and the relief sought. This document serves to inform the court and the defendant about the issues to be resolved. For those looking to file a complaint, a Civil court complaint form is essential.

In a civil case, you typically need various forms of evidence to support your claims. This can include documents, photographs, witness statements, and any other materials that can strengthen your position.
